Context
The MP is concerned about the slow progress of the shared rural network in his constituency.
Whether he is taking steps to accelerate the roll-out of the shared rural network. In my constituency, only 40, 50 and 60 miles away from this House, villages such as Cuddington are still complete mobile notspots. Will the Minister explain how quickly the Government intend to move on activating the shared rural network, to ensure no rural community is left without a reliable mobile signal?
I know about Cuddington, because the hon. Gentleman told me about it yesterday. I know we have said that the desire to please is not part of what Ministers are meant to do, but I do have a desire to please him and his constituents. The Government will work as fast as we can with industry to try to develop 4G in his constituency. I am happy to arrange for a meeting between him and my officials to ensure he has street-by-street analysis of how we can do that.
Assessment & feedback
Specific timeline or concrete steps not provided, only a general commitment.

Context
The MP is seeking recognition for the Secretary of State responsible for the planning approval and funding of the shared rural network project.
We welcome the recent update on the expansion of 4G to rural areas under the shared rural network project, particularly for businesses and farmers who are under such pressure at the moment, with the recent Treasury announcements. Which Secretary of State should we thank for the planning approval and funding of this vital infrastructure project?
We support developing all the plans set out under the shared rural network and Project Gigabit—those plans were regularly announced by the previous Government, but they never actually put any money into the budget. We are putting our money where our mouth is and we are determined to ensure everybody has proper connectivity.
Assessment & feedback
Did not specify a Secretary of State responsible for funding or planning approval.
